websocket node 04 js

【2023-04-07】连岳摘抄

20:00 时间是送给我们的宝贵礼物,它使我们变得更聪明,更美好,更成熟,更完善。 ——托马斯·曼 你们夫妻,成就很大。你年纪还那么轻,30出头,他估计也差不多,但是,再过十来年,大孩子都大学毕业了,小孩子也上大学了。还买了房子。得到这一切,都是靠你们自己从事最普通的工作。你应该为自己的勤奋和责任感 ......
2023 04 07

OS-Linux-Ubuntu22.04x64-Python-C++调用Python缺少Python.h

OS-Linux-Ubuntu22.04x64-Python-C++调用Python缺少Python.h 使用 C 或 C++ 扩展 Python 扩展和嵌入 Python 解释器 Python 3.10.11 Python/C API 参考手册 Python 3.11.3 Python/C API ......
Python OS-Linux-Ubuntu Python-C Ubuntu Linux

不引入外部包、使用原生js发送请求的几种方式

参考文档:https://www.freecodecamp.org/chinese/news/the-most-popular-ways-to-make-an-http-request-in-javascript/ 1.form表单提交 <form action="http://www.baidu. ......
方式

2023-04-08 无向有权图之最短路径问题

无向有权图之最短路径问题 1 有权图的最短路径问题 什么是有权图的最短路径问题? 从图中的一个点到另一个点的路径中,权值总和最小的路径就是最短路径 最短路径的应用场景 高德导航两个地点之间的路线,一般都是规划地最短路径 互联网中对数据进行路由,一般都是选最优的路径进行数据传送 单源最短路径问题 无权 ......
问题 2023 04 08

04变量应用

变量应用 java可以直接表示的进制: 二进制:0b数字 0b011表示3 十进制:(默认) 八进制:0数字 011表示9 十六进制:0x int num2 = 72; 以下两部的组合; int num2; num2 = 72; 变量命名规则(强制规则): 首字母+其他 a.首字母:各国语言,下划线 ......
变量

Typora入门笔记-2023-04-08

Typora入门笔记-2023.4.08 1-6个#号代表标题的大小,井号越多标题越小 字体 holle world! hello,world HELLO,WORLD ~~HELLO,WORLD~~ 引用 选择狂神说Java,走向人生巅峰 选择狂神说Java,走向人生巅峰 选择狂神说Java,走向人 ......
笔记 Typora 2023 04 08

每日总结2023-04-08

今天实现了Android Studio的高德地图APK定位 package com.example.math.www_user; import androidx.annotation.NonNull; import androidx.appcompat.app.AppCompatActivity; ......
2023 04 08

JS事件监听

事件绑定 方式一:通过HTML标签中的事件属性进行绑定 <input type="button" onclick="on()" value="按钮1"> <script> function on(){ alert( '我被点击了!') }; < /script> 方式二:通过DOM元素属性绑定 <i ......
事件

JavaWeb-jsp-19课-JSP语法-2023-04-08

<%@ page contentType="text/html;charset=UTF-8" language="java" %> <html> <head> <title>$Title$</title> </head> <body> <%-- 注释 JSP 带百分号--%> <%= new jav ......
JavaWeb-jsp 语法 JavaWeb 2023 JSP

Js聊天项目-删除输入聊天的emoji表情

Js聊天软件-删除输入文字中emoji表情的处理 1.问题描述 当我们点击右下角的删除键,希望删去这个表情时,会出现这种情况 ​ 这种情况是,当我们点击删除按钮时,就删除最后一个字符,但emoji表情占位可不止一个字符,但如果删除长度固定成emoji表情的长度,文本内容就不能正常删除了,下面时这样上 ......
表情 项目 emoji

Django基础 - 04Model模型之字段类型与元数据

Model(模型): 用来与数据做交互(读取和写入数据) ORM: 对象关系映射 Object Relational Mapping; Python中的Model对象和数据库的表做映射 一、 字段类型 1.1 字段类型介绍 CharField IntegerField 数值类型; choice:枚举 ......
字段 模型 类型 基础 数据

2023.04.08 定时测试随笔

T2 [ZJOI2007] 时态同步 ####传送门:luogu P1131 题目要求我们用最少的代价使根节点到每个叶子节点的距离相等 那如何使代价最小呢,对于下面这种情况 对于有同一个父亲节点的两个叶子节点,一个的代价为5,一个代价为3,他们都加了一个 代价3,这样我们可以把3加到父亲节点到根节点 ......
随笔 2023 04 08

通过JS赋值日期框

java代码 JavascriptExecutor js=(JavascriptExecutor)driver; js.executeScript("document.getElementById('beginDate').value='2020-05-10'"); ......
日期

ubuntu18.04更改dns server

打开 /etc/systemd/resolved.conf,设置变量DNS: $ sudo gedit /etc/systemd/resolved.conf 2. 单击"save" 按钮,保存设置 3. 输入一下命令,使设置生效 $ systemctl restart systemd-resolve ......
ubuntu server 18.04 dns 18

部署node_exporter

wget https://github.com/prometheus/node_exporter/releases/download/v1.5.0/node_exporter-1.5.0.linux-amd64.tar.gz tar xf node_exporter-1.5.0.linux-amd6 ......
node_exporter exporter node

MacOS下用homebrew装完NodeJS能找到node命令找不到npm命令

1 安装命令 brew install node之后,能找到node命令,找不到npm命令 2 版本太高导致,自己换成其他版本 先卸载 brew uninstall node 搜索低版本 brew search node 然后挑一个版本 brew install node@16 之后重新添加环境变量 ......
命令 homebrew NodeJS MacOS node

js slice

在 JavaScript 中,slice() 是字符串、数组、类数组对象常用的 Array 方法之一,用来截取一个字符串或数组的一部分,并返回一个新的字符串或数组。 slice() 方法接受两个参数:起始位置和结束位置(不包括结束位置)。具体用法如下: const str = 'Hello Worl ......
slice js

数据库应用2023-04-08

msql like _ vs % In MySQL, the underscore (_) and percent sign (%) are wildcards used in LIKE expressions for pattern matching. The underscore matches ......
数据库 数据 2023 04 08

基于Ubuntu20.04搭建nfs服务器

准备一台Ubuntu虚拟机 IP: 192.168.129.114 安装nfs-server sudo apt-get install nfs-kernel-server 添加 NFS 共享目录 sudo vim /etc/exports 添加一行 * 表示允许任何网段 IP 的系统访问该 NFS ......
服务器 Ubuntu 20.04 nfs 20

Js 之art-template模板引擎

一、文档 http://aui.github.io/art-template/zh-cn/ 二、示例代码 <html> <head> <title>art-template模板引擎</title> </head> <body> <div> <div id="span"> <div id="tpl1" ......
art-template template 模板 引擎 art

2023.04.08 定时测试随笔

T1 [NOIP2006 提高组] 作业调度方案 (模拟) ####传送门:luogu P1131 ###约束条件 : #####对于同一个工件,第 $i$ 道工序必须要在第 $i-1$ 道工序结束之后才能开始 #####一个机器每一刻只能加工一道工序 #####必须要按照题目给的顺序安排下一个工序 ......
随笔 2023 04 08

在Blazor中使用Chart.js

1. 在Blazor中使用Chart.js 首先,从Chart.js官方网站下载Chart.js库文件。 推荐下载这个构建好的版本https://cdnjs.com/libraries/Chart.js,最新版是v4.2.1 在Blazor项目中把刚刚下载好的Chart.js放到wwwroot目录下 ......
Blazor Chart js

JS对象

基础对象 Array数组 JavaScript 中 Array对象用于定义数组。 定义方式一 var 变量名=new Array(元素列表);//方式一 var arr =new Array (1,2,3,4); 定义方式二 var变量名=[元素列表];//方式二 var arr = [1,2,3, ......
对象

导入 three.js 库

发现导入 three.js 文件的时候,官方文档的写法是: import * as THREE from 'three'; 我并不清除 three 指的是文件夹还是 js 文件,如果是后者,应当加上 .js 后缀 由于我并没有使用任何框架,我发现只有导入 Three.js 文件才能运行: impor ......
three js

JS函数

介绍: 函数(方法)是被设计为执行特定任务的代码块。 定义:JavaScript函数通过function关键字进行定义,语法为: 方式一: function functionName(参数1,参数2..){ //要执行的代码 } 注意: 形式参数不需要类型。因为JavaScript是弱类型语言 返回 ......
函数

JS基础语法

书写语法 区分大小写:与Java一样,变量名、函数以及其他任何一切东西都是区分大小写的 每行结尾的分号可有可无,建议写上 注释 单行注释: // 多行注释:/* */ 大括号表示代码块 输出语句 一: window.alert写入警告框 window.alert('hello 1'); 二:docu ......
语法 基础

js数组对象如何改变里面对象键名

方法二中,怎么就通过改变item,arr的值就直接改变了的呢? 在 JavaScript 中,对象是引用类型,当你将一个对象赋值给一个变量时,实际上是将该对象的引用赋值给了变量,而不是复制了该对象本身 let obj = {name:'jack',age:23} let obj_son = obj; ......
对象 数组

js反调试

var startTime = new Date (); debugger; var endTime = new Date (); var isDev = endTime-startTime> 100; var stack = []; if (isDev){ while(true){ stack.p ......
反调

js实现将秒数格式化为HH:MM:SS的形式

function formatSeconds(value) { let secondTime = parseInt(value); let minuteTime = 0; let hourTime = 0; if (secondTime >= 60) { minuteTime = parseInt( ......
形式 格式 HH MM

2023-04-07 无向有权图之最小生成树问题

无向有权图之最小生成树问题 前10章我们讲解地都是无向无权图,本章我们将讲解无向有权图,以及无向有权图的经典问题:最小生成树问题(MST:Minimum Spanning Tree) 1~2 无向有权图的实现 主要是用TreeMap代替了无向无权图的TreeSet 本节用到的图 上面的graph.t ......
问题 2023 04 07